------- Comment #22 from jakub at gcc dot gnu dot org 2010-09-22 17:24 ------- The 4.5/4.4 backports of this patch break: /* { dg-do compile } */ /* { dg-options "-march=i586" { target ilp32 } } */
struct S { union { double b[4]; } a[18]; } s, a[5]; void foo (struct S); struct S bar (struct S, struct S *, struct S); void foo (struct S arg) { } void baz (void) { foo (bar (s, &a[1], a[2])); } (distilled from struct-layout-1.exp tests, many of them fail). Please either fix soon, or revert the patch.
